Responsibilities:
Onsite / in-office work is required.
Holistic ownership of monthly cost reports for presentation to the client.
Coordinate cost information to inform the client when making cost-related decisions.
Coordinate with the architect and GC to develop cost estimates for additional scopes of work requested by the client.
Review, quantification, and negotiation of change orders with the General Contractor throughout the construction lifecycle.
Preparation and ownership of cash flow forecasting.
Review and validate monthly pay applications from the General Contractor.
Review invoicing from design consultants and Client vendors.
Prepare Purchase Requisitions for client approval.
Provide input into value engineering exercises.
Manage Cost impact / contingency management and commitment tracking logs.
Ensure that final accounts are negotiated and agreed in a timely manner.
Compiling as-built cost estimate records for benchmarking purposes.
